As the red blood cells travel throughout the body they "lose" oxygen and become only partially saturated with oxygen. Where does the equilibrium lie now? Explain using Le Chatelier's Principle. If the blood travels through an area that has a very low concentration of oxygen, such as actively contracting muscle cells, the hemoglobin will become nearly empty of oxygen. Again, can you explain what is happening using Le Chatelier's Principle?

  • Heme is the iron-containing structure in the proteins hemoglobin and myoglobin. In red blood cells, hemoglobin...

    Heme is the iron-containing structure in the proteins hemoglobin and myoglobin. In red blood cells, hemoglobin enables oxygen uptake and transport. Myoglobin in muscle cells helps oxygen enter the cells. The oxygen carried by hemoglobin and myoglobin is critical for energy production. Because meat contains hemoglobin and myoglobin, beef, fish, and poultry contain more heme iron than most plant foods.
